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07 380 5666084 230136529 30464001
802902251 469 332942390
802902251 469 332942390
0207 377 172921
All about undefined
Interested in learning more?
802902251 469 332942390
0207 377 172921
See more
4755391 17168496489 3848197027
19 7211982732 9650 5592449
See more
570 05 00
06 23471155276 143803 12
See more